Why These Are the Top Toyota Repair Auto Repair Shops in Fulton

** The Toyota repair market for Fulton, Kentucky, is characteristic of a smaller rural city. There are no dedicated "Toyota-only" specialists physically located within the city limits. The market is served by a combination of a single, highly reputable local general auto shop (**Weir's Auto Service**) and by residents traveling to larger nearby hubs like **Martin, TN**, and **Murray, KY**. * **Average Quality:** The quality of service is generally high, with a strong emphasis on personal reputation and long-term customer relationships. The presence of a major dealership (**Martin Toyota**) within a short drive ensures access to factory-level expertise. * **Competition Level:** Competition is moderate. While there are a few other general repair shops in Fulton, the ones listed dominate in terms of reputation and perceived expertise for complex work on popular brands like Toyota. The dealership faces little direct competition for brand-loyal customers or warranty work. * **Typical Pricing:** Pricing is competitive with regional norms. The local independent shops (**Weir's, Murray Tire & Auto**) typically offer lower labor rates than the dealership (**Martin Toyota**), making them a cost-effective choice for non-warranty repairs. However, the dealership provides the assurance of factory-trained technicians and OEM parts, which justifies its premium for specific services. For Fulton residents, the choice often comes down to the type of service needed: complex hybrid or warranty work leads them to Martin Toyota, while general maintenance and mechanical repairs are reliably handled by the trusted local independents.

Frequently Asked Questions

Common questions about toyota repair services in Fulton, KY

What are the most common Toyota repair issues you see for vehicles in the Fulton, Kentucky area?

Due to our local climate with hot summers and occasional harsh winters, we frequently see issues with Toyota batteries, air conditioning systems, and corrosion on brake components. Older Toyota models, like the Camry and Corolla, also commonly require suspension work due to wear from our mix of rural roads and highway driving.

How can I find a reputable and trustworthy Toyota repair shop in Fulton?

Look for a shop with ASE-certified technicians who have specific Toyota experience. In Fulton, it's also valuable to seek out long-established local businesses with strong community reputations, and to check for online reviews from other Western Kentucky and Tennessee border area residents.

When should I seek local service instead of driving to a dealership in a larger city?

For most routine maintenance (oil changes, brakes, tires) and common repairs, a qualified local Fulton shop can provide faster, often more affordable service. For very complex computer issues or specific recall work that requires proprietary dealership tools, a trip to a dealership in Paducah or Martin may be necessary.

Are repair costs for Toyotas generally higher in Fulton compared to bigger cities?

Typically, labor rates in Fulton are more competitive than in major metropolitan areas, which can lead to lower overall repair bills. However, parts availability can sometimes cause minor delays, so it's wise to call ahead for an estimate and parts confirmation, especially for less common models.

What local driving conditions in Fulton should Toyota owners be mindful of for maintenance?

The frequent use of gravel and chip-seal roads in surrounding Calloway and Hickman counties can lead to faster wear on windshield wipers, paint, and undercarriage components. Additionally, preparing your Toyota's cooling system for humid summers and checking the battery before winter are essential local considerations.
